Output 348c60c23ad5689078ce03e0248500b593210eaf589d527dd76dbc908a582466:40

value
247860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9704b4451abf8eac0486e85ddee7bc44491d0585 OP_EQUAL
address
3FTXbMxv1Mm6m91fbGBanrKjgW9jgzF5G5
transaction
348c60c23ad5689078ce03e0248500b593210eaf589d527dd76dbc908a582466
spent
true